CapEx

Coupang CapEx decreased by 17.8% to $296.00M in Q1 2026 compared to the prior quarter. Year-over-year, this metric grew by 23.8%, from $239.00M to $296.00M. Over 4 years (FY 2021 to FY 2025), CapEx shows an upward trend with a 16.7% CAGR.

How to read this metric

An increase often signals growth initiatives and capacity expansion, while a decrease may suggest cost-cutting or a shift toward asset-light strategies.
